Vital Vitamins for Optimal Health
Achieving optimal health requires a balanced diet rich in essential vitamins. These vital nutrients assume crucial roles for numerous bodily activities. Vitamin A enhances healthy vision, while vitamin C boosts the immune system. Vitamin D is essential for bone health, and B vitamins are in energy production. By including a variety of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, and lean protein into your diet, you can ensure you are satisfying your daily vitamin requirements to optimal well-being.

Recognizing the Signs and Symptoms of Vitamin Deficiency
Our bodies require a variety of vitamins to operate properly. When we don't get enough of these essential nutrients, it can lead to vitamin deficiencies which can manifest in a range of subtle symptoms. Early awareness is crucial to addressing these deficiencies and preventing more serious health problems.
- Frequent vitamin deficiency indications can include fatigue, weakness, and a absence of energy.
- Further signs may involve changes in skin color, hair thinning, and nail brittleweakness.
- Some deficiencies can also lead problems with defensive function, increasing your susceptibility to sicknesses.
If you experience any of these symptoms, it's crucial to consult a healthcare professional. They can identify the underlying cause and recommend appropriate treatment, which may include get more info dietary changes or vitamin supplements.
Boosting Immunity with Essential Vitamins
A robust immune system acts a crucial role in safeguarding our health against various infections and diseases. Essential vitamins serve vital nutrients that enhance our body's natural defenses. Integrating a well-balanced diet rich in these essential vitamins may significantly elevate your immune function and reduce the risk of falling ill.
Some key vitamins that offer to a strong immune system comprise:
- Vitamin C: A potent free radical fighter that strengthens the production of white blood cells, which battle infections.
- Vitamin D: This critical component moderates immune responses and helps in fighting off viral illnesses
- Zinc: An essential element that enhances the growth and development of white blood cells.
, Furthermore, it's important to note that a healthy lifestyle, including regular physical activity, adequate sleep, and stress management, has the ability to further strengthen your immune system.
